What I am wondering is the preferred caliber/pellet in an airgun to use on skunks. Some say .22 is best. A Diabolo pellet passes through more cleanly, than a Hades or Predator Polymag, so is less likely to alarm the skunk and cause him to spray. The same reasoning for using a .22 vs. a .25 or .30 caliber. My situation is unique. While I have 3.6 acres to shoot on with 35 open acres behind, I only have line of sight for 40 yards, after which point any animal will be over a hill and be non-shootable. To complicate matters, on the other side of that hill there are 10 or so large holes. Any skunk I shoot only has to go 5-10 yards to make it to one of those holes, so as sure as I am I killed them, they are frequently unrecoverable.
What do you guys think is the best caliber and pellet for skunk hunting with a minimum risk of spray, and as close to DRT as you can get?
